Let's think about Shivapuri hiking for 6/7 hours traverse through the dense forest into the Shivapuri Nagarjun National Park, the closest National park to Kathmandu Valley. The fantastic walking day begins after 30 30-minute drive from Kathmandu. We have to buy entrance permits at the checkpoint. After the processes, we started to walk into the jungle gradually uphill to Shivapuri Peak (2732m) along with watershed, wildlife, beautiful jungle, and panorama of Kathmandu Valley as well as snow-clad peaks on a clear day. On the trail, we will feel super peace and interesting natural diversity.
Here we are at Shivapuri Peak (2732m), Ascending is over but our interesting things are still not over. From the peak, we will descend to Baghwar (Bagmati river starting point) and again descend to Nagi Monastery, where we can spend some time with the nunnery. after that, we will take a car back to the Hotel in Kathmandu
